I don't know which demo are you using.
let's take hello_world_twrk60d100m as an example.
To modify the debug console output to UART3, you need just modify BOARD_DEBUG_UART_INSTANCE from 5 to 3.
This Macro is defined in line 43 in board.h.

1. Choose the UART to be used as follows (example of opening the interface on any channel (0..5) and sending a "Hello, World!" output.
TTYTABLE tInterfaceParameters;
tInterfaceParameters.Channel = 3; // 0, 1, 2, 3 ,4 or 5
tInterfaceParameters.ucSpeed = SERIAL_BAUD_115200;
tInterfaceParameters.Config = (CHAR_8 + NO_PARITY + ONE_STOP + USE_XON_OFF + CHAR_MODE);
tInterfaceParameters.ucDMAConfig = UART_TX_DMA;
..
SerialPortID = fnOpen(TYPE_TTY, FOR_I_O, &tInterfaceParameters);
fnWrite(SerialPortID, "Hello, World!", 13);
2. Fine tune the UART's pin multiplexing by choosing from a set of defines:
//#define UART0_A_LOW | // alternative UART0 pin mapping |
//#define UART0_ON_B | // alternative UART0 pin mapping |
//#define UART0_ON_D | // alternative UART0 pin mapping |
//#define UART1_ON_C | // alternative UART1 pin mapping |
//#define UART2_ON_E | // alternative UART2 pin mapping |
//#define UART2_ON_F | // alternative UART2 pin mapping |
//#define UART3_ON_B | // alternative UART3 pin mapping |
//#define UART3_ON_F | // alternative UART3 pin mapping |
#define UART3_ON_C | // alternative UART3 pin mapping |
//#define UART4_ON_C | // alternative UART4 pin mapping |
//#define UART5_ON_D | // alternative UART5 pin mapping |
